About The Position

The CRM Administrator oversees the administration, maintenance, and optimization of Unbound Now's database platforms, including Virtuous (donor CRM), Salesforce (program CRM), and Unbound Now's online training/learning management platform. This role ensures data integrity across systems, supports staff in effective platform usage, and drives process improvements that increase organizational efficiency and impact. The CRM Administrator serves as the primary internal resource for system troubleshooting, reporting, and platform strategy.

Responsibilities

  • Perform daily donation imports and ensure all gifts are accurately recorded, designated, and acknowledged promptly.
  • Coordinate with the Accounting team to add new projects to Virtuous and ensure proper gift attribution to the correct projects.
  • Ensure gifts from Donor-Advised Funds (DAFs), IRA Qualified Charitable Distributions (QCDs), and pass-through sources are designated and acknowledged appropriately in accordance with organizational processing protocols.
  • Maintain database integrity through regular data hygiene, deduplication, and record cleanup, ensuring duplicate records are not created during gift imports.
  • Build and maintain automated workflows, marketing campaigns, and donor communication sequences in coordination with the Development team, Director of Communications, and Director of Systems and Technology.
  • Create and maintain custom reports, queries, and dashboards for development staff and leadership to track opportunities, campaign success, and donor pipelines.
  • Manage donor requests regarding donation information, refunds, and communication preferences.
  • Support and train all Unbound Now offices in effective use of Virtuous (utilizing resources like Virtuous Academy) for donor management, pipeline tracking, and communication.
  • Manage user accounts, permissions, and platform configurations.
  • Serve as the primary liaison with Virtuous's Customer Success Manager.
  • Perform routine system administration including user management, permission sets, and security settings.
  • Monitor and resolve data integrity issues, sharing errors, and record discrepancies in coordination with Program Directors.
  • Build and maintain reports, dashboards, and list views to support program staff and leadership.
  • Manage bulk data updates, imports, and exports as needed.
  • Support frontline staff in proper data entry and system usage through training and documentation.
  • Coordinate with external Salesforce consultants on enhancements, integrations, and system improvements.
  • Manage Jotform and other integrations that feed into Salesforce.
  • Monitor and troubleshoot automated flows and processes.
  • Leverage AI tools (e.g., Claude) to assist with Salesforce configuration, data updates, and process automation.
  • Administer Unbound Now's online training platform (LMS).
  • Manage course setup, user enrollment, and certificate issuance.
  • Coordinate with training staff to publish and update course content.
  • Track and report on training completions, survey data, and platform analytics.
  • Manage automated contact flows from the LMS platform into Virtuous for lead capture and donor conversion.
  • Manage platform vendor relationships and escalate technical issues as needed.
  • Identify opportunities for integration and automation between Virtuous, Salesforce, the LMS, and accounting workflows.
  • Develop and maintain standard operating procedures and training documentation for all managed systems.
  • Stay current on platform updates, new features, and best practices.
  • Provide regular reporting to leadership on system health, usage, and improvement opportunities.
  • Assist with evaluation and implementation of new tools or platform migrations.
  • Manage relationships with software vendors and consultants.
  • Complete purchase request forms and expense reports accurately and on time per organizational policy.
